Action: Design System and Dashboard.
It was time to prototype the Dashboard that would be shared by four different usage profiles.
It's worth noting that a Design System already existed. Even though the VisionPLUS system was built from scratch, there were 50 other projects across different products at Fiserv, all of which already used the existing Design System. There was also an internal team at the Try consultancy dedicated to maintaining this system.





Note: At the time, full access to the data wasn't available due to confidentiality and security restrictions.
Key Learnings
- Collaboration in a large UX team
I learned to work collaboratively within a large UX team — asking for feedback, presenting work in critiques, and evolving designs through exchanges with other designers.
- Cross-cultural communication
I gained valuable experience working on a multicultural team of over 60 people, including professionals from Mexico, India, and the United States. I had to justify design decisions to a wide range of stakeholders: QAs, developers, PMs, POs, BAs, and Scrum Masters.
- Conflict management and negotiation
One of the most valuable lessons was learning to balance diverging perspectives from leadership. I often found myself caught between conflicting opinions from the UX Lead and the PM. Navigating these disagreements required diplomacy, negotiation, and the ability to reach a middle ground that worked for both sides.
